Attraction #1: Moonridge Animal Park - Big Bear Lake, California. Educational wildlife programs have grown right along with the resident animal population. Primarily a zoological facility, Moonridge Animal Park also is a fully licensed, designated care and rehabilitation facility for injured or confiscated animals. Annually, at least 200 injured wild birds and animals are treated here. Over the years, thousands of injured, orphaned, or behaviorally handicapped wildlife have come to Moonridge Animal Park.

Attraction #2: Castle Park - Riverside, California. The park has a number of rides designed just for the younger children. Unlike other amusement parks, there is no fee for admission to Castle Park. Ride tickets and game tokens can be purchased inside the park. Tickets purchased for the various rides and attractions never expire.

A private yacht charter is a wonderful way to spend a honeymoon or vacation. Instead of hustling through crowded, austere airports, you will be luxuriating on the sunny deck of your own personal boat! Rather than riding a giant party ship with hundreds of people, you will be having the time of your life with just a few of your closest friends. While you’ll need to decide who to bring, what sort of boat to get and when to leave, the hardest decision you will have to make is where to go first.

A Mediterranean private yacht charter vacation can take you to Greece, Croatia, Turkey, Spain, France and Italy. These destinations are culturally rich with beautiful beaches, historic architecture and savory regional cuisine.

Generally, travelers will come during the summer months of July and August when the days are warm and sunny and the breezes are light, although the weather is still seasonal from April to October, and the crowds are thinner. Charter boats traveling to the Mediterranean include power boats, luxury yachts, catamaran, sailboats and the bareboat charter.

For those chilly winter months, why not take a private yacht charter vacation to the warm Caribbean waters? Travelers come to the Virgin Islands, the Cayman Islands, Jamaica, the Florida Keys and the Bahamas for the white sandy beaches, the pleasant trade winds, turquoise waters, West Indian cuisine and fun activities year-round.

There are more than 100 Virgin Islands, offering a plethora of coves for snorkeling, swimming, scuba diving, surfing, marine-life watching and lounging. On the shores, you will enjoy dancing, frozen blender drinks, crafts from local artisans and the dramatic mountain peak topography.

In the Bahamas, you can feast on spicy cuisine, fish on beautiful beaches, snorkel underwater grottos, gaze upon a habitat of 60,000 flamingos, star gaze the midnight skies, dance in nightclubs and splash around at the world-renowned Atlantis water-park and culture center.

A sailing charter in the Cayman Islands will whisk you away to the famous Seven Mile Beach (one of the best in the world!), the historic Pedro St. James castle, scuba diving shipwrecks in Cayman Brac, bird watching the rare red-footed Booby on Little Cayman and partaking in the museums and shops of George Town. Nothing beats the winter blues like a Caribbean yacht excursion!

The Indian Ocean has a lot to offer a private yacht charter. Luxury yacht charters in the Maldives are a rare, exotic winter adventure. Clear-water lagoons, coastal coves brimming with ecological diversity and colorful coral gardens bring many that love to snorkel here. The Seychelles are referred to as “the jewels of the Indian Ocean” and offer more than a hundred islands to explore.

The Coco Islands hide black parrots and giant tortoises in misty forests, while simultaneously offering warm tropical lagoons and white sand beaches. The pleasant trade winds are best during the winter and summer months. History buffs will be amazed at the pirate graves, leper hospital ruins and colonial plantation houses. Creole food and French influences also make the Indian Ocean private yacht charters intriguing.

David Hackert, president of Prestige Yacht Charters, says nothing beats boat charters when it comes to celebrating your special day, whether it is a birthday, an anniversary or a wedding. “Think about the weddings you have attended in the past. You celebrated, danced and went home,” he explains. “A wedding on a yacht, however, could offer panoramic views, imposing skylines or even an exploration of serene inlets and coves. It would be an occasion your guests would remember for the rest of their lives.” There are many decisions to make when it comes to selecting from the diverse pool of luxury yachts but the benefits far exceed the initial effort.

Do you want to be a skipper? This is one of the first decisions to make when considering a boat charter. If the answer is “yes,” then be prepared to hand over your boating resume to the charter company, which includes several years of experience sailing the size and type of boat you intend to charter. At www.ebare.com, you can take an assessment to see if you are ready for smooth sailing and to see what your options are if you are not quite prepared. You may need to take a few boating and safety courses before being allowed to hold supreme power aboard your private yacht.

On the day of your charter, some companies may take you out on a demo cruise, where you will demonstrate your knowledge. If you flunk the demo, then the company will place a captain aboard your vessel. If, on the other hand, you pass your demo, then congratulations! You will be commanding your first bareboat charter.

Next you will need to decide whether you want to go through a yacht broker or a boat charters company. A yacht broker is like a personal travel agent paid a commission by various charter companies at no extra expense to you. This trained professional will have an in-depth knowledge of various crews, chefs, ships, companies and destinations to assemble a grand sailing vacation.

You can find knowledgeable brokers through the American Yacht Charter Association, the Charter Yacht Brokers Association or international groups, like the Mediterranean Yacht Brokers Association or the British Columbia Yacht Brokers Association. If you decide to go with an experienced charter company which has packages already put together, then be sure they have at least 10 years of experience, client testimonials, new yachts, a wide choice of amenities and a friendly staff.

The cost of boat charters is entirely up to you. Many beginners choose to hop aboard sailing yachts with a handful of other couples to offset the cost. Affordable trips can also be taken in a flotilla fleet, which offers a good middle-ground for relatively inexperienced sailors who still crave the privacy of their own boat.

Smaller boats, sailboats and off-season trips all offer deep discounts. Choosing an all-inclusive sailing vacation is a good way to prevent overspending on port stops, food or other unanticipated expenses. An increasing number of cruise ships are sailing out of Dubai in the Middle East as it grows as a cruising destination.Cruises visit Muscat, Oman and other port towns in the Middle East. Dubai is a fast growing commercial centre. As you cruise out of Dubai look out for the recently retired Queen Elizabeth 2 which is dicked in Dubai and used as a hotel and tourist attraction.
 
As you leave Dubai cruise ships sail through the Straight of Hormuz, at the mouth of the Persian Gulf with Oman and Iran separated only by 15 miles at the narrowest point.

Cruise vacations are a fun way to see many different exotic locations, involve the whole family and really relax and enjoy yourself. Unfortunately, there’s also a dark side to cruise vacations.

To keep you and your family safe, keep reading for essential tips on cruise safety tips that will teach you how to stay healthy and secure while on board.

1. Always Be Aware

Generally, cruise ships are safe and secure contained environments. Because of this, we’re more likely to let our guard down. But, just because the life is good and the weather is warm does not mean you shouldn’t always be aware of others and your surroundings.

Particularly on large ships, don’t traverse dark passageways, leave your drink alone or allow yourself to get in a situation that feels uncomfortable or wrong.

2. Use the Safe

Like hotels, all cruise ships will have an on-board safe. First, leave your expensive jewelry and designer watches at home. Second, use the safe to store passports and extra cash.

Most cruise ships have smaller, lightweight safes in the cabin that are fine for storing small electronics and tip cash, but they are easily picked or bypassed.

3. Watch Your Diet and Water

Typically, the food and water on a cruise shape is safe. However, when you’re on-shore always drink bottled water and try to eat at clean, upscale restaurants. You don’t want to ruin your beautiful cruise adventure with a bout of dysentery.

4. Be Careful with Alcohol

Booze can really flow on a cruise ship, particularly an all-inclusive sailing adventure. Remember, alcohol compromises your facilities and your judgment. You are not only surrounded by strangers, but you’re also on-board a moving vessel that’s traveling at 20 knots.

5. Set a Gambling Budget

Keep yourself and your wallet safe by setting a firm gambling budget, and remember that thieves cruise too. If you’re ahead, cash your winnings occasionally and have them escorted to the ship’s safe, and never - ever - carry large sums of money, winnings or not, around with you.

6. Be Aware of the Crew

Cruise lines carefully screen their employees, and cruise ship employees are hardworking and honest. However, you should always bear in mind that most cruise ship companies have a strict policy about not allowing crew members to interact with passengers outside their duties. If a crew member invites you back to their cabin, say no firmly but politely and report it to the cruise director.

Overall, cruise ships are safe. However, you should always be aware of the presence of others and your surroundings.

Christmas cruises are an easy way to host a full family vacation without losing the spirit of the holidays. Most holiday cruise vacations offer decorations, holiday-centric events and meals that allow you to focus on your family and not the strain of hosting guests, cooking dinner and planning activities.

To learn about the basics of holiday cruise vacations, keep reading for great tips on how to book a Christmas cruise and save money.

Book Early

As Christmas cruising grows in popularity, cruise lines are adding more ships, but they can’t always keep up with the demand, so book early. If you’re planning to cruise with a large entourage like a full, extended family, you may need to book as early as six months to a year in advance.

By booking early you’ll get greater cabin selection and possible early-bird discounts that can save you money.

Look For Kid-Friendly Options

If you’re traveling with children this Christmas, look for a sailing that’s geared toward families with kids. These boats will not only be fully decorated for the Christmas season, but they’ll most likely have a Santa on board along with kid-friendly, Christmas activities.

If you’re traveling with teenagers or older children, a Disney cruise may not be for you. Look for a cruise option that hosts activities that appeal to all age groups. Today, cruise ships offer everything from on-board surfing to rock climbing. If you’re curious about what the ship specifically offers for the holidays, don’t hesitate to call the cruise line directly to ask.

Arrive One Day Early

Depending from where your ship departs, you may need to fly or drive to your port of departure. If you’re traveling with a family or a large group or if you’re all rendezvousing in your departure port city, arrive a day early. December can be a stormy month with storm delays and highway traffic, so don’t get left behind this Christmas.

Have a Point Person

If you’re booking as an extended family, make sure you have one very patient point person in charge of all the details from collecting money to distributing itineraries. Having one responsible family member be in charge of the details keeps all the information in one place and creates less confusion.

Stick to Small Presents

Cruise ships are big, but the cabins are small. Either opt for one small present each or open your presents before or after you depart.

If you’re a senior citizen, you’re most likely aware of the number of cruise options that are tailored specifically toward the senior market.

With cruise lines offering “Golden” Cruises, “Silver” Cruises, and Adults-Only cruises, there are hundreds, if not thousands, of options that are geared toward you and your interests.

Unfortunately, it’s a bit harder to find adventure or “active” cruises for seniors. To learn about active cruise options for seniors as well as how to get the most out of your active/adventure cruise, keep reading.

Pick a Cruise with “Active” Amenities

Whether or not you’re booking a senior-specific cruise, opt for a ship that has a lot of “active” amenities.

For example, booking a boat that has on-board golf, tennis, swimming, gym facilities and activities like whale-watching and bird watching will get you on board a ship that’s already geared toward your active lifestyle. You’re also more likely to meet seniors like you who are interested in active and healthy living.

Look For a Variety of Ports of Call

By booking a cruise with many stops, you’ll have access to more shore-side activities, greater sightseeing opportunities and a wider variety of shopping and food options.

Most cruises tailored toward the “adventure” or “active” market will offer a variety of shore activities, including low-impact and “senior-friendly” excursions like sea kayaking, scuba diving, easy nature hiking and on-land golf.

Always ask for a Senior’s Discount

Most cruise lines offer a senior’s discount for travelers over a certain age. Always ask for the senior’s rate. You’ll save anywhere from 10-50% off the regular rate.

A number of cruise lines also offer veteran’s rates for veterans and their spouses or families. If you’re a former serviceman, don’t hesitate to ask for a service special.

Remember to Relax

Most cruise ships offer a spa facility. Especially if you’re active, remember to take the time to enjoy and indulge.

At an onboard spa, you’ll enjoy massages, facials, skin treatments, hair cuts, manicures and a wide variety of other aesthetic options. Don’t forget to reserve your spot early.

Finally, cruise ships are one of the safest places to vacation in the entire world. It’s an enclosed environment with a carefully screened staff, so you can worry less about theft or violence.
